The Lighting Installation Process in Chicago Heights

When you engage a professional for lighting installation in Chicago Heights, you can expect a thorough and systematic process. Local electricians serving the area, familiar with the types of homes and businesses common here, will guide you through each step:

Consultation and Planning

The process typically begins with a consultation. An electrician will assess your needs, discuss your vision, and provide expert recommendations. This might involve reviewing existing electrical capacity, suggesting appropriate fixture types for different areas of your home or business, and understanding your budget. For instance, an electrician might consider the bright summer sun and the long, dark winters typical of Illinois when planning outdoor lighting for a property in Chicago Heights.

Fixture Selection and Sourcing

Based on the consultation, the electrician will help you select the right lighting fixtures. This includes considering style, functionality, energy efficiency (like LED options), and compatibility with your existing electrical system. They can often source high-quality fixtures or work with your chosen suppliers.

Installation and Wiring

This is the core of the service. Electricians will safely disconnect power to the relevant circuits, remove old fixtures if necessary, and meticulously install the new lighting. This involves secure mounting, correct wiring, and ensuring all connections are made to code. For more complex installations, such as recessed lighting in a bungalow ceiling or adding new circuit runs for landscape lighting, their expertise is invaluable.

Testing and Inspection

Once installed, all new lighting will be thoroughly tested to ensure it functions correctly and as intended. A professional inspection confirms that the installation is safe, secure, and compliant with all regulations.

Typical Lighting Installation Costs in Chicago Heights, Illinois

The cost of lighting installation in Chicago Heights can vary depending on the complexity of the job, the type of fixtures chosen, and the number of lights being installed. Below is a general estimate of common lighting installation costs. Please note that these are approximate figures, and actual costs may vary.

Service Estimated Cost Range (Chicago Heights, IL)
Standard Ceiling Fixture Installation (per fixture) $150 – $350
Recessed Lighting Installation (per fixture, including drywall repair) $200 – $500
Outdoor Wall Light Installation (per fixture) $150 – $300
Landscape Lighting Installation (basic system, 5-7 lights) $600 – $1,500
Smart Switch/Dimmer Installation (per device) $100 – $250
Electrical Panel Upgrade (if required for new lighting load) $800 – $2,000+

*Costs are estimates and can fluctuate based on specific needs, labor rates, and material choices.

How long does a typical lighting installation take in a Chicago Heights residence?

The duration of a lighting installation in Chicago Heights can vary greatly depending on the scope of the project. A simple replacement of a single ceiling fixture might take an hour or two. Installing a series of recessed lights throughout a room could take half a day to a full day. For more extensive projects, such as a complete overhaul of a home’s lighting system or adding new outdoor lighting circuits, it could span several days. A professional electrician will provide a more accurate time estimate after assessing your specific needs.

Signs You Need Lighting Installation in Chicago Heights

A fixture that flickers even after the bulb is replaced, switches or dimmers that spark or buzz, recessed lights that trip their thermal cutout and go off when running, or a ceiling fan that wobbles because the box was not rated for fan weight

Local Electrical Age Data for Chicago Heights

The median home in Chicago Heights was built in 1965 — placing most of the area's housing stock in the possible aluminum branch wiring era. Aluminum branch-circuit wiring was widely installed in homes built during the 1965–1973 period as a cost-saving alternative to copper. Aluminum expands and contracts more than copper, loosening connections over time and creating arc-fault fire hazards. Affected homes require either full rewiring or approved remediation at every device (AFCI breakers or CO/ALR-rated outlets and switches). Source: U.S. Census Bureau, American Community Survey, median year structure built.

What Lighting Installation Entails

Existing fixtures are de-energized, the junction box is assessed for weight rating and wire condition, new fixtures are wired in, and dimmers are matched to the load type (LED vs. incandescent); ceiling fans require a fan-rated box

Do I need a permit for Lighting Installation in Illinois?

In Illinois, permits are generally required for panel upgrades, new circuits, rewiring, and any work that changes the electrical system's structure. A licensed electrician will pull the permit as part of the job. Unpermitted electrical work can create insurance issues and complicate a future home sale.
